yep The M134 Minigun is a high-capacity weapon, classified as an assault rifle, available to the Heavy build. It is best suited for sustained suppression, structural destruction, and area denial within a close range of threat.

The M134 Minigun can be selected as the weapon for any Heavy build loadout.

The weapon must be spun up before it can be fired, which can be performed by holding Primary Fire. Alternatively, the user can hold Secondary Fire to begin spinning up the weapon early without firing. Once the weapon is sufficiently spun up, the trigger can be held to continuously fire bullets that damage opponents and deal additional damage on headshots.

Aiming down sights is unavailable, but holding Secondary Fire to manually spin up the weapon will zoom the camera slightly and improve hipfire accuracy. Due to its weight, users experience drastically reduced mobility while spinning or firing the weapon. The M134 Minigun has infinite spare ammunition.

Damage Profile

edit edit source
Build HP Shots to kill Time to kill (Body) Time to kill (Crit)
Light 150 14 0.52s 0.4s
Medium 250 23 0.88s 0.68s
Heavy 350 32 1.24s 0.92s
Values are approximate and determined by community testing.

Weapon

Ranged — Strikes targets by aiming and firing at them from a distance.

Automatic Fire — Continues to fire automatically until the trigger is released.

Full Reload — Replaces the entire magazine in one animation on reload.

No Aiming Down Sights — Cannot use sights. Zooms in, begins revving the weapon, and slightly increases accuracy instead.

Unstable Accuracy — Suffers a significant decrease in accuracy while moving and while airborne.


Bullet

Hitscan — Travels in a straight line, meaning there is no bullet drop. The direction will deviate from the crosshairs depending on accuracy.

Critical Hit — Critically hits on headshots, applying a damage multiplier.

High Range Falloff — Deals reduced damage when hitting targets at long distances (falloff starts beyond 30m).

Moderate Structure Damage — Damages structures. Takes a few seconds to break a concrete wall.

Strengths

  • Possesses the highest theoretical DPS of any automatic weapon in THE FINALS, provided all bullets land.
  • An extremely high fire rate enables overwhelming suppression and area denial, especially in indoor areas.
    • Additionally, this suppression can be sustained, with the large magazine size allowing extended firing windows of over ten seconds.
  • Can easily break through concrete walls, structures, or destructible cover with just a few seconds of firing.
  • Due to the sheer volume of fire, the weapon is relatively forgiving of slight aim errors, making it slightly more effective in the hands of less experienced contestants.
  • Effective at creating visual and audible clutter while inside enclosed areas, similar to the Flamethrower.

Weaknesses

  • Requires a minimum spin-up time before firing that delays responsiveness, especially in close-quarters combat.
    • Additionally, the weapon's spin-up is audible to other contestants, alerting them to the general position of the user.
  • The user receives a movement speed penalty while spinning up or firing the weapon, making them more vulnerable to incoming fire.
  • Benefits from consistent tracking and optimal range to offset the low damage per bullet.
  • Quickly falls off in effectiveness starting at mid-range due to damage falloff and weak overall hipfire accuracy.
  • Vulnerable to goo-based tools, like the Goo Grenade.

Tactics

  • Pre-spin the barrel with Secondary Fire before peeking corners to ensure the weapon is ready to fire.
  • Similar to weapons like the KS-23, the M134 Minigun is effective at shredding cover and structures. Use this capability to flush out opposing contestants and break defensive holds.
  • Perform a "Jump Rev"—jump forward while spinning up the barrel to close distance and improve hipfire accuracy on approach. You can also do this horizontally to peek corners.
  • Due to overall hipfire spread reducing precision, aiming for the body instead of the head is recommended.
  • The M134 Minigun benefits from allied utility that increases the user's mobility or supports their positioning, such as the Gateway from a Light contestant, or a Zipline from a Medium.
  • The weapon benefits from the damage and utility provided by your allies. As such, effectiveness is best found when avoiding solo or isolated combat.

Item mastery XP can be earned by damaging and eliminating opponents with the M134 Minigun.

Each time a certain XP threshold is reached, the item levels up. This does not improve the item, but rewards a unique item customization.

  • The M134 Minigun exists in real life under the same name, introduced during the Vietnam War and designed as a helicopter-capable version of the existing M61 Vulcan rotary cannon.
